%0 Journal Article %T Oriented ZSM-5 Zeolite Membranes on Biomorphic SiSiC Ceramics for Microreactors %A LUO Min %A WANG Zheng %A WANG Yan %A LIANG Jun %A FANG Jun-Zhuo %J 无机材料学报 %D 2009 %I Science Press %R 10.3724/sp.j.1077.2009.00330 %X Oriented ZSM-5 zeolite membranes on the biomorphic porous SiSiC ceramics were successfully synthesized by in situ hydrothermal synthesis. The ZSM-5/ SiSiC composite materials were characterized by XRD, SEM-EDX and BET. The effects of synthesis time and surface pre-treatment of the beech-derived SiSiC monolith were systematically studied. It shows that a homogeneous coverage within the pores channel of SiSiC monolith by b-oriented ZSM-5 crystals with 1| average size is formed after hydrothermal treatment at 150 or 15h. The structure composites exhibit a hierarchical pore structure with a BET specific surface area of 42.8m2/g and microporous volume of 0.015cm3/g. The weight percent of ZSM-5 in the final zeolite/SiSiC composites is about 8.6% after coating. %K biomorphic ceramics %K zeolite membrane %K ZSM-5 %K in-situ hydrothermal synthesis %U http://www.jim.org.cn/fileup/PDF/20090226.pdf
